| ARMED enum value (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| EXECUTED enum value (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| EXPIRED enum value (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| GenericPeriodicTimer< Clock, Duration > (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| friend |
| GenericTimeout() = default | modm::GenericTimeout< Clock, Duration > | default |
| GenericTimeout(std::chrono::duration< Rep, Period > interval) | modm::GenericTimeout< Clock, Duration > | |
| InternalState enum name (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| STATUS_MASK enum value (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| STOPPED enum value (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| _interval (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| _start (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| _state (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| mutableprotected |
| checkExpiration() const (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| clock typ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|
| duration typ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|
| execute() | modm::GenericTimeout< Clock, Duration > | |
| interval() const | modm::GenericTimeout< Clock, Duration > | |
| isArmed() const | modm::GenericTimeout< Clock, Duration > | |
| isExpired() const | modm::GenericTimeout< Clock, Duration > | |
| isStopped() const | modm::GenericTimeout< Clock, Duration > | |
| now() const (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| protected |
| period typ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|
| remaining() const | modm::GenericTimeout< Clock, Duration > | |
| rep typ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|
| restart() | modm::GenericTimeout< Clock, Duration > | |
| restart(std::chrono::duration< Rep, Period > interval) | modm::GenericTimeout< Clock, Duration > | |
| state() const | modm::GenericTimeout< Clock, Duration > | |
| stop() | modm::GenericTimeout< Clock, Duration > | |
| time_point typ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|
| wait() | modm::GenericTimeout< Clock, Duration > | |
| wide_signed_duration typedef (defined in modm::GenericTimeout< Clock, Duration >) | modm::GenericTimeout< Clock, Duration > | |